BUNCOMBE COUNTY, N.C. (WSPA) - The Buncombe County District Attorney announced that a woman has been sentenced to 10 years in prison for her role in the murder of her twelve-week-old daughter.

32-year-old Deandra Haleigh-Alexis Fuhr-Farlow was originally charged with first-degree murder, but was permitted to plead guilty for a reduced charge. In exchange Fuhr-Farlow gave a testimony against her co-defendant Nicholas Shane Stephenson.

Stephenson was found guilty of second-degree murder and felony child abuse, and was convicted last month in the death of his daughter. Stephenson was sentenced to a minimum of 27 years in prison.
